I did the upgrade. It takes a long time for me to set everything up how I like it again. Remember that when people recommend a fresh install, their logic is based on the habits of an average user, a scenario in which one has accumulated years of OS clutter. That's the primary and perhaps only drawback of an upgrade; it ports the entire condition of your virtual workspace, be it pristine or decrepit.

In my case, I do have a ton of installed programs and background processes, but I have them because I've chosen to have them. I'd hope you are just as aware of everything you've installed, downloaded, or otherwise permitted to exist within your workspace.
